#816644 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#816644 is composed of 50.6% red, 40% green and 26.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 20.9% magenta, 47.3% yellow and 49.4% black. It has a hue angle of 33.4 degrees, a saturation of 31% and a lightness of 38.6%. #816644 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ffcc88 with #030000. Closest websafe color is: #996633.

● #816644 color description : Dark moderate orange.
#816644 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#816644 has RGB values of R:129, G:102, B:68 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.21, Y:0.47,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 8480324.

Shades and Tints of #816644
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#f9f6f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#816644
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#636362 is the less saturated color, while #be6d07 is the most saturated one.
